Understanding the Incinerator and Its Function

Located in Eastern Iowa, the Dubuque Dyersville Waste Incinerator processes significant amounts of household and commercial waste. Incineration is often considered a method to reduce landfill use and generate energy. However, the combustion of waste can release harmful pollutants, including particulate matter, carbon monoxide, and volatile organic compounds.

Current Air Quality Concerns

In response to rising pollution levels, air quality monitoring stations have reported elevated levels of unsafe particulate matter (PM2.5) in the vicinity of the incinerator. As fine pnewss can penetrate deep into the respiratory system, their presence poses potential risks for vulnerable populations, including children, the elderly, and individuals with pre-existing health conditions.
